							<content:encoded><![CDATA[<h2>Duties Of A Registered Nurse</h2>
<p>When considering the duties of a registered nurse we need to look at a number of different aspects of the job. You need to keep in mind that a RN is one that has to deal with a lot more responsibilities than a licensed practical nurse or a licensed vocational nurse and therefore this can be a very big change for anyone who has been working as a LPN up until now. This article will highlight for you just how many different and diverse tasks are included in a registered nurse job description.</p>
<h3>Reports</h3>
<p>The first thing that is on the task list of the average RN nurse involves reporting everything that goes on with the patient in every way imaginable. In order to get this right you need to have a very good attention for detail. Your reports can affect how the patient is treated from that moment onwards and it is therefore your responsibility to make sure that you get it right. Patient records are big part of the RN job description so you need to make sure that you are prepared to do this. </p>
<h3>Patient Symptoms</h3>
<p>It is also part of the registered nurse job description to monitor the symptoms of your patients. Not only will you have to monitor them closely you will also have to make a careful not of what the symptoms are. Your reports need to be clear and concise and you will need to ensure that there can be no confusion about what you wrote. You also need to keep your eyes open for any changes that you may notice in the patient’s condition as it is your jobs to report on things such as this. </p>
<h3>Medical Information And Vital Signs</h3>
<p>The next important part of the basic RN job description is the monitoring of the patient’s vital signs to ensure that everything is in order in that regard and that nothing can go wrong. If you miss something when it comes to making a record of your patient’s medical information or recording their vital signs it could have very drastic consequences for the well being of your patient. Consequently you need to have a very close attention to detail and be constantly vigilant to make sure that no mistakes can be made in your patient’s care. </p>
<h3>Treatment Plan</h3>
<p>It is a big part of the registered nurse job description to arrange the treatment plan for your patients along with the doctor in charge of your patient’s case. Not only will you have to play a big role in the initial creation of the treatment plan but you will also need to be able to adjust the treatment plan at any time should the need arise. This means being able to spot symptoms that need a different treatment approach as well as knowing what treatments are most appropriate in the specific situation you are in. </p>
<h3>Interaction And Communication</h3>
<p>As a registered nurse you will need to work closely with the other health care professionals who are dealing with the same patient as you. This interaction exists in order to&#8230;</p>
<ul>
<li>assess</li>
<li>plan</li>
<li>implement</li>
<li>evaluate</li>
</ul>
<p>&#8230;the health care plan for your patient. So therefore an important aspect of the average RN job description involves being able to communicate well with others. This interaction is crucial in attaining a positive change in your patient and you should therefore b e able to work well in a team and with other professionals.  </p>
<h3>Assessing Patient’s Condition</h3>
<p>A part of the registered nurse job description involves diagnosing your patient and seeing whether or not they have a disorder that can be dealt with by you. In order to diagnose your patient you will have to order the relevant diagnostic tests. This means knowing which tests are more appropriate for the situation and which are not. You will also have to be able to understand that outcomes of the test and analyse the information you get back in order to assess the condition that your patient is in, evaluating the diagnostic tests in the process.</p>
<h3>Monitoring Patient Care</h3>
<p>There are a large number of things that have to be monitored for your patient. One of these things, and this is a very important part of the RN job description, is monitoring absolutely every aspect of your patient’s care. This includes things like diet and exercise. If your patient is not eating properly, or is not moving around enough, this can have some serious consequences in the long run, so it is important that you monitor these essential aspects of your patient’s care as closely as you would monitor any other symptom that they display.</p>
<h3>Supervising</h3>
<p>An RN has the right and the responsibility to supervise and delegate tasks to nursing professionals working under him or her. The registered nurse job description allows for you to control LPN nurses as well as carers and nursing aides. You will delegate them their responsibilities, but it is important to remember that these nurses have restrictions on what they may and may not do and if you delegate them a task that is outside of their scope of practice you will be held responsible for anything that goes wrong as a result. Your primary job in this regard is to supervise.</p>
<h3>Treatment Preparation</h3>
<p>Patients under you care will have to undergo numerous different treatments in the course of their stay at your health care facility or hospital. One of the things that forms a fairly big part of the RN job description is the fact that you will need to prepare your patient’s for these treatments both physically and mentally, especially when the treatment is frightening or severe. You may also be required to assist in the actual administration of the treatment, so you will need to be prepared to do that as well when it is necessary. </p>
<h3>Ensure Proper Nursing Care</h3>
<p>One of the things that you are monitoring the nurses under your supervision for is the degree of care that they offer the patient. Watch your nurses closely to make sure that they are doing all that is needed and expected of them, and it is advised that you ask patients about how they are being treated. This is one of the less pleasant parts of the registered nurse job description as you are basically checking your nurses to see if they are doing anything wrong. However if a patient feels that they are not being cared for properly this will reflect badly on you, so you want to be sure that everything is in order. </p>
<h3>Environmental Assessment</h3>
<p>Assessing a patient also involves assessing their environment. You may for example need to go to a patient’s home to ensure that everything is suitable for a patient suffering form that a particular condition. This is a very important part of the RN job description as it is part of the ongoing and continual care your patient will need to receive after they have been discharged. You may also have to assess entire communities and families, not just individual patients.</p>
<h3>Education</h3>
<p>A big part of the registered nurse job description that you may not be aware of is the fact that you are not only a nurse, but also an educator. It is your job to educate patients, and sometimes even groups and entire communities, on such topics as safe childbirth and how to prevent illnesses. Basic hygiene may also fall into this category. In some cases, depending of course where you will work as an RN you may have to be involved in planning and implementing community based health care interventions aimed at healing or prevention on a large scale. </p>
<h3>Preparation And Supplies</h3>
<p>RN nurses are also requires to ensure that all rooms needed for a patient or for a particular procedure are ready. Everything needs to be sterilized ahead of time and everything must be in order. This is one of the slightly less interesting parts of the registered nurse job description, but it is nevertheless and essential part of the functioning of any health care organisation. You will also be required to ensure that there is sufficient stock of everything and that your doctor has everything that he or she needs for the procedure. </p>
<h3>Monitoring Anaesthesia Reactions And Condition </h3>
<p>When a patient is under anaesthesia in an operating setting it is one of the important parts of the registered nurse job description that you monitor the patient’s condition so that the doctor can focus on the actual procedure without having to worry about the patient’s reaction to the anaesthesia or whether or not they will wake up. In an operating room you may be required to do a number of things but this is one of the more common and essential roles of a registered nurse in this content, so you need to be prepared to deal with this. </p>
<h3>Babies</h3>
<p>In a healthcare setting it is often part of the RN job description to help in the delivery of babies, sometimes even doing the entire delivery yourself, and to provide both prenatal and postpartum care for the baby and its mother. This is often seen as a specialty and not all registered nurses will find themselves doing this on a daily basis. Usually you get some special training in order to do this part of the job and you generally don’t move between departments, but that you stay in the maternity ward. </p>
<h3>Anaesthetic Administration</h3>
<p>When you are a registered nurse you will be responsible for the administration of various kinds of anaesthetics. This is a very important part of the registered nurse job description and one that requires a lot of attention to detail and care if you want to avoid making a mistake. In these situations there are problems that can arise if you give too little or too much, so you need to know what you are doing and be able to administer the accurate dosage every time. This is a big responsibility placed on the shoulders of registered nurses. </p>
<h3>Settings Outside Of The Hospital</h3>
<p>In some cases a registered nurse may be required to work in settings outside of the hospital, such as in a school or industrial setting in order to provide onsite care. The things you may have to do in these settings as part of your RN job description are:</p>
<ul>
<li>Providing health care</li>
<li>Providing first aid</li>
<li>Giving immunizations</li>
<li>Assisting in convalescence and rehabilitation</li>
</ul>
<p>In your mind you may see registered nurses as being tied to hospital or nursing home settings, but there are a variety of other places where they may work as well. </p>
<h3>Operating Room</h3>
<p>As mentioned previously part of the registered nurse job description involves monitoring the patient’s response to and condition under anaesthesia in the operating room scenario. Another thing that you will need to do in the operating room is be on hand to give things, such as equipment and implements, to the surgeon that he needs in order to complete the operation. This is a very important responsibility as it frees the doctor up to focus more intensively on what he is doing and allows for the entire process to go a lot more smoothly form beginning to end. </p>
<h3>Research</h3>
<p>In some cases part of you registered nurse job description may be to engage in research in order to find things out either about a patient in particular or about a disorder or something else related to the medical field. This is usually only the case in certain facilities where RN nurses are employed but it can be something that you may have to do so be aware of this option. </p>

							<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>An emergency medical technician job description entails many situations where people&#8217;s lives hover at the abyss, their bodies broken and bleeding. Sometimes, more than a couple of times in one evening, an emergency medical technician will have to reach for a medical case, stethoscope and boots and scramble to an assigned position. Even in an emergency, upon arrival at the scene of trauma, they still need to keep calm and park the ambulance or emergency vehicle in a safe location so as to avoid further injury.</p>
<h2>Being Prepared As A Emergency Medical Technician</h2>
<p>Before starting with patient care, the EMT job description will entail summing up the scene to make sure that the area they will be entering is safe. If they are first to arrive at such a scene, and in the absence of law enforcement, they will create a safe traffic environment, by removing certain debris and placing cones in the road to direct traffic away from the scene. The sight that greets these professionals is something that only certain people can face.</p>
<p>You may have to face a huge wound which can be a terrible sight, bones shattered and punctured arteries. Within minutes of arriving at such a scene it may even be too late, because people can go into deep shock and neither pulse nor blood pressure will be able to be detected. The Emergency medical technician job includes assessing the patient and determining the extent and nature of emergency. They look for medical identification bracelets to get an idea of what medication the patient may be taking.  </p>
<h2>Dealing With An Accident Scene</h2>
<p>Emergency medical technicians or paramedics are not strangers to death, and a quick glance from them at an accident scene where massive injuries and blood loss  have occurred , will unfortunately tell them that it will be over for some people in a matter of minutes. Doing an emergency medical technician job means complying with all regulations on the handling of the deceased, and know the exact procedure for notifying the correct authorities, while also arranging for the protection of personal belongings and property at the scene of disaster. </p>
<p>They understand what it is like to rush injured people into hospitals, they know what it is like to see blood gushing from a wound, and they know how to slide a tube down a windpipe to help people breathe. They also know all about transfusing blood and fluids into people to stabilize them. Where a patient needs to be extricated from being trapped under building rubble or elsewhere, an EMT job description will include assessing the extent of injury and providing all emergency care to the entrapped patient, and then using the prescribed techniques for the safe removal of the patient. Sometimes they will need to use radios to call for additional help from special rescue services.</p>
<h2>Working Conditions For An EMT</h2>
<p>After extrication, the EMT job description extends to providing additional care until the patient is moved into the next stage of rescue and treatment. They work tirelessly both indoors and out, and also in all types of weather, and because of this as well as heavy lifting, they are open to experiencing injuries as well as contracting any of the illnesses that come into contact with. They also face the risk of being attacked by mentally unstable people, making the work not only very strenuous but also risky and life threatening. The right kind of personality however, finds the work both challenging and exciting.</p>
<h3>Imperative Tools Needed By An EMT</h3>
<p>The emergency medical technician needs the right kinds of tools and gear to perform the right kind of job in any kind of emergency situation. Some of these items include:</p>
<ul>
<li>Ice gel packs</li>
<li>Automatic defibrillator </li>
<li>Emergency response medicines</li>
<li>Pocket masks</li>
<li>Stethoscope</li>
<li>Mobile phone</li>
<li>Pen light</li>
<li>Bandages</li>
<li>Mark of identification should it be requested at a disaster site</li>
</ul>
<p>The emergency medical technician job description has changed over the years and the technicians do more than ever. People are amazed at what all they can do; and in fact when they reach a person in distress, they can actually start treating them in a similar way they would be treated in hospital. Many types of emergency treatments are started by them before they get to hospital. Once at hospital, emergency medical technicians relay all the information to the doctor. The services of emergency medical technicians and paramedics are available 24/7 and their shifts are often extended. Even when they are at home, they remain on call.</p>
<h3>The Working Fields Of Emergency Medical Technicians</h3>
<p>Medical technicians can work in diverse fields. Some of these include:</p>
<ul>
<li>Working as dental hygienists</li>
<li>Emergency medical response workers</li>
<li>Working in x-ray labs</li>
<li>Pharmacy and veterinary assistants</li>
</ul>
<h2>Different Types of Emergency Medical Technicians</h2>
<p>The Emergency medical technician job means working with ambulance companies or fire departments where they provide emergency health care. Part of the EMT job description is ambulance maintenance, and making sure that the ambulance is sterilized inside. They also keep an eye on stock availability for dealing with emergencies.  Job responsibilities will depend on the career path and specialty of the technician.</p>
<p>A dialysis technician is trained to operate equipment that performs dialysis, and they are also trained to write reports after a dialysis treatment. Surgical technicians are those professionals who prepare an operating room for surgery and prepare the patient for surgery.  A medical lab technician works in a laboratory and will do tests on blood and other body fluids, or take samples from the patient to test for the presence of a disease. A radiology and ultrasound technician takes x-rays and performs CAT scans or magnet resonance imaging or MRI&#8217;s.</p>
<h2>EMT Job Description Includes Following Guidelines</h2>
<p>The very lives of people rely on the quick reaction of emergency medical technicians and paramedics. Attending to heart attacks, automobile accidents, slips and falls, gunshot and stab wounds as well as attending to those giving birth are all in a day&#8217;s work for them. Once they arrive at the scene of any incident, they make sure they follow all protocols and guidelines before lifting a patient and transporting them to a medical facility. They also make use of special equipment to immobilize patients before placing them on stretchers and transporting them to a medical facility, all the while keeping an eye on the patient&#8217;s vital signs.</p>
<p>An emergency medical technician job or paramedics also forms part of a helicopter&#8217;s flight crew to transport ill or injured patients to hospital trauma centers. While emergency medical technicians are trained experts in human rescue, the EMT job description will also include the rescue of animals too. Too many animals with life threatening injuries are put at risk, because EMT&#8217;s with only human rescue training try to put their skills to use; whereas it requires completely different rescue techniques. Instruction and training will cover the use of tranquilizers, rescue ropes and knots, mud rescue, helicopter rescue and water rescue for instance. Technicians receive hands-on training during training seminars. </p>
<h2>Emergency Medical Technician Training</h2>
<p>Training is offered at progressive levels: EMT-Basic, EMT- Lower Intermediate, EMT-better amount intermediate as well as EMT-P or Paramedic. Contrary to what people think, EMT studying requirements vary from state to state and you need to first find out what the particular state regards as most important. Certain states also have different levels of EMT certification.  </p>
<p>All states are supposed to meet the National standard curriculum which is provided under the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ration. They cover things like medical assessments, legalities, anatomy, physiology as well as how to handle emergencies. Education institutions offer course catalogs which outline the different courses during the year. There are also some hospitals that offer EMT training courses. Some private and public hospitals and institutions provide accredited online EMT training courses. </p>
<p>Once the course is completed, EMT-Basic students are certified by taking a basic exam and they can offer basic life support. Emergency Medical Technician Advanced Courses include things like:</p>
<ul>
<li>drug administration</li>
<li>pediatric advanced life support</li>
<li>advanced cardiac life support</li>
<li>medical emergencies</li>
<li>patient assessments</li>
<li>trauma emergencies</li>
</ul>
<p>Once the advanced course is complete, the graduates attend rectification course annually in order to remain registered with the governing bodies. When this is completed you can register as an international emergency technician. The Emergency Medical Technician job will include having to attend various education as well as refresher training course and programs as required by certifying agencies. </p>

<h2>The Right Person For This Job</h2>
<p>Firstly, to do this job you need to be a certain type of person, to not only be able enough, but also willing to do this job; selflessness is of course a major quality in all medical staff. Another quality prevalent in most medical assistants is the ability to multi-task, or at least the aptitude to perform several concurrent or run-on jobs well.</p>
<h2>Medical Assistant Job Description</h2>
<p>The medical assistant job description and duties can be described as something of the hospital&#8217;s version of a secretary, although with a number of considerably distinctive qualities. They&#8217;re required to perform an assortment of clerical duties as well as some medical ones too. One can say that anyone working in a medical clinic or hospital should be familiar with a number of basic medical techniques. Most medical assistants are in possession of a few certificates or even a degree in medical assistance or something like it. There are a number of courses and programs available to equip the aspiring assistant, such as the <a href="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/medical-assistant-programs/">Medical Assistant program</a>, the Certificate in Medical Assisting and the Associate of Science in medical Assisting &#8211; all recognized programs.</p>
<p>So, in more detail, the medical assistant job description of a qualified assistant can be divided in two groups &#8211; that of administration work and then physical medical work.</p>
<p><strong>The Admin work comprises the following: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Being the &#8220;face&#8221; of the institution &#8211; they&#8217;re usually the first to greet and assist patients.</li>
<li>Keeping and handling medical records</li>
<li>Answering phone calls</li>
<li>Filling out insurance forms</li>
<li>Arranging or making appointments</li>
<li>Controlling and/or monitoring correspondence</li>
<li>Arranging and organizing hospital and lab services</li>
<li>Provide assistance with billing</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Their medical duties look as follows: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Taking patients&#8217; vital signs</li>
<li>Communicating and advising patients on and about their imminent treatments and procedures.</li>
<li>Giving injections</li>
<li>Drawing blood</li>
<li>Directing general laboratory tests</li>
<li>Retrieving patient history</li>
<li>Providing assistance with examinations</li>
<li>The preparation of lab specimens</li>
<li>Ensuring that medical supplies are sanitized</li>
<li>Disposing of medical material waste</li>
</ul>
<p><img fetchpriority="high" decoding="async"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-172" title="Medical Assistant Job Description" alt="Medical Assistant Job Description" src="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/Medical-Assistant-Job-Description-248x300.jpg" width="248" height="300" />Further duties that may fall to the medical assistant are; informing patients about additional treatment that accompany, preclude or follow certain medical procedures or operations, such as dietary requirements and perhaps the correct applications of various medications. Assistants may also be tasked with formulating and administering medication, submitting prescription forms, permit replenishment&#8217;s under a doctor or physician&#8217;s supervision, preparing patients prior to having X-rays done, performing electrocardiograms, taking blood samples, removing stitches and changing or adjusting dressings. Furthermore, medical assistants may organize, maintain and buy materials and instruments. If needs be cleaning the waiting and examination rooms could also form as part of the duties of a medical assistant. Overall, Medical assistants should maintain a certain amount of flexibility in their duties as more may arise &#8211; one could say that the assistant fills whatever roles the doctors and nurses do not. Their medical duties are then limited due to the clerical roles they need to perform, distinguishing them from nurses. In addition, the medical assistant also differs from the physician assistant whose roles include diagnosing, examining and treating patients under the physician&#8217;s guidance and supervision.</p>
<p>Through some certification programs, some medical assistants may look to specialize in specific fields; so you may find that assistants can be found in a wide variety of medical arenas; of course every medical field can claim to have an assistant&#8217;s role that needs to be filled. Although most will be found in doctor&#8217;s offices, there is a percentage that is found in more specialized fields like in a chiropractor&#8217;s office or podiatrist&#8217;s. In fact any specialist field needs one, because as one can see from the comprehensive list above, that a medical assistant job description is quite vast and as mentioned before, has become an indispensable part of the medical fraternity.</p>

<p><strong>What to expect in the study program for certification: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Medical terminology</li>
<li>Human physiology and anatomy</li>
<li>Analysis and diagnostic procedures</li>
<li>Typing &#8211; as well as computer literacy</li>
<li>Basic accounting</li>
<li>Record keeping &#8211; as in logging medical history</li>
<li>A certain level of insurance processing</li>
<li>Laboratory techniques and procedures</li>
<li>Drug and medicine principles</li>
<li>Basic first aid</li>
<li>Administration of medicine</li>
<li>Communication skills (with patients and professionals alike)</li>
<li>Medical ethics</li>
<li>Health laws</li>
</ul>
<p>A year&#8217;s study will earn you a <a href="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/medical-assistant-certification/">medical assistant certification</a> while a second year&#8217;s training will earn you an associate&#8217;s degree. Formal training is required or preferred by many institutions (though it&#8217;s not mandatory) and internships are offered for students by most clinics and hospitals.</p>
<h2>Further Certifications</h2>
<p>As mentioned before there are a number of courses available to elevate the basic <a href="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/medical-assistant-training/">medical assistant training</a>. One may find that even after you&#8217;ve been hired, your employing practice may require you to undertake further specialized tests and training so that you&#8217;d be able to administer specific treatments like x-rays &#8211; usually non-invasive procedures- and their &#8216;extra&#8217; duties are always supervised and delegated by their overseeing doctor or physician.</p>
<h2>The Difference Between Medical And Surgical Assistants</h2>
<p>As mentioned before in this article, there is a stark difference between the medical and physician (surgeon) assistant, namely that the latter possesses a license to practice medicine and is almost always in the operating theater as part of the team of surgeons working on the respective patient.</p>
<p>The medical assistant job description usually includes two years of post-graduate work for a full qualification and to the surgeon&#8217;s discretion, they&#8217;re allowed to give advice and provide a different vantage point.</p>
<p>Despite this contrast in job descriptions, the medical assistant may overlap in their duties &#8211; that is to say that in some locations medical assistants are qualified to act as surgeon assistants, but in these cases, their qualifications are usually dependent on the nature of the studies in that area.</p>

<h2>Becoming A Psychiatric Social Worker</h2>
<p>There are a few things that you will have to do if you wish to become a psychiatric social worker. These are the following:</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Get the necessary qualifications.</strong> To be this kind of social worker you will need to obtain a certain level at a tertiary education institute. A bachelor&#8217;s degree is often sufficient for working with many patients with mental health disorders, but for a more advanced position or to work in a hospital or other clinical setting you will most likely be required to get a master&#8217;s degree.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><strong>Get in the program.</strong> When you enter a graduate program, be sure to enter one that will reflect your career goals as a psychiatric social worker.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><strong>Get licensed.</strong> This may be harder than it sounds, especially as licensing laws vary from state to state. You need to keep this in mind when becoming licensed. Do some research and find out what the licensing laws are in the particular state in which you plan to practice as a social worker. You don&#8217;t want to end up wasting your time simply because you did not take the time to find out exactly what you need to work in your state.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><strong>Improve Your language skills.</strong> In many cases you may be working in situations where people do not speak the same language as you do. Therefore, if you have any foreign language skills, make sure that they are up to scratch. Speaking to someone in their own language lessens the communication barrier and may put them more at ease.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><strong>Where do you start?</strong> Deciding where you want to start your career, is also a very important step and one that should be given due thought and consideration. Remember that to work autonomously requires a lot more skill then you are likely to have starting out, so make sure that you start off in a setting that you know you can handle and perhaps one where you will be under supervision.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><strong>Don&#8217;t stop bettering your skills.</strong> Continuous education is the best thing that any health care professional can do, and there are plenty of programs for psychiatric social workers to engage in once they are qualified in order to keep their skills up at the right level.</li>
</ul>
<h2>Psychiatric Social Worker Job Description</h2>
<p>Their main goal is to help patients who suffer with mental problems and disorders to function as well as possible within society. The duties of a such a social worker are as follows:</p>
<p>[unordered_list style=&#8221;green-dot&#8221;]</p>
<ul>
<li>Help people who have mental and psychological problems deal with those problems appropriately.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Help people who have mental and psychological problems gain access to important social services that they will need in order to cope with their problems.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Provide counselling to the patients who are in your care.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Provide counselling to the families of the patients in your care as they will also be affected by the problems your patient faces and will need help in coping with their emotions as well as with practical difficulties.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Help patients and their families obtain the financial resources they need in order to survive.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Help patients and their families get the medical services necessary to deal with the problem in question.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Assist in finding housing options for patients who are recovering.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Assist in finding job for patients who are in recovery.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Make detailed records about the problems you have identified in your patient and keep those records well up to date.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Help people who are dealing with job related issues that may affect their mental health as well as their job performance in actual work setting in order to better their quality of life.</li>
</ul>
<p>In addition you may find yourself doing some of the<img decoding="async" class="alignright size-full wp-image-70" title="Psychiatric Social Worker" alt="Psychiatric Social Worker" src="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/Psychiatric-Social-Worker.jpg" width="200" height="299" /> following if you pursue a career as a psychiatric social worker:</p>
<ul>
<li>You may work directly with patients who are in prisons or mental health facilities. In some cases the patient is simply assigned a social worker, but there are those who voluntarily ask to see a social worker in order to find the best solution to their problem.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>You may deal directly with the families of these patients. This is an important part of the counselling service as mentioned above as the families of the patient is are affected by the predicament of their loved one to quite an extensive degree.</li>
</ul>
<p>The services you will provide and the methods you will employ may vary depending on where you work and on the specific needs of the patient and their family, but the basics are as follows:</p>
<ul>
<li>individual and group therapy</li>
<li>outreach</li>
<li>crisis intervention</li>
<li>social rehabilitation</li>
<li>teaching skills needed for everyday living</li>
</ul>
<h2>Where You Can Work</h2>
<p>There are several setting in which this kind of social worker can work. They are:</p>
<ul>
<li>Inpatient psychiatric hospitals</li>
<li>Outpatient mental health centers</li>
<li>Prisons</li>
<li>Government social services offices</li>
</ul>
<h2>Career Outlook</h2>
<p>You will be happy to hear that like so many of the health and mental health industries, the need for psychiatric social workers is growing, meaning that you will have guaranteed job security and employment options should you choose this line of work. They hold about 137,300 of the 642,000 <a href="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/social-worker-jobs/">jobs</a> that are currently registered. It is though, that jobs for them will increase by nearly 20% by 2018, which is a lot faster than jobs are increasing in any other industry at present. A big part of being a psychiatric social worker is working with substance abuse offenders. Due to changing attitude towards the problem of substance abuse, many substance abusers are being put in institutions rather than prison.</p>
<p>This change benefits many people, including social workers. The demand for social workers in outpatient institutions has therefore greatly increased. Even those who are in prison are generally required to fulfill some sort of rehabilitation program, thereby given you the opportunity to work in prisons as well, once again increasing your job opportunities as a social worker. If you are hoping to open you own private practice, you will also be in luck. Generally speaking, they are cheaper than psychologists, making them a preferred option for a large number of people. The psychiatric social worker pay that you will be eligible for, will not be amazing, but it will be sufficient for the vocation.</p>

<h2>What Does A Social Worker Do?</h2>
<p>The overall duties of a social worker will be to:</p>
<ul>
<li>Administer social services programs that will benefit wider groups and communities at large.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Work with clients in order to develop a plan of treatment and to allow the patient to take an active hand in deciding their own fate in relation to the social problem or situation that they are facing.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Communicate with the various other parties who will be dealing with your patient at various times in order to ensure that everyone is providing the highest possible of standard of care to your patient at any given time of the caring process.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Observe any emotional and psychological problems in a patient and then provide the appropriate treatment plans in order to help them overcome those issues which you have successfully identified.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Keep families of your client informed as this will aid the healing process &#8211; if they are fully aware of what is going on then they will be able to actively work with your patient in order to speed up the recovery process.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Meet with clients in order to assess and identify the problems that they have &#8211; this is essential as you will need to have successfully diagnosed your patient&#8217;s problem before you can successfully solve it.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Keep detailed records regarding the patient&#8217;s concerns, the treatment you administered, and their progress &#8211; this may not seem that interesting, but it is absolutely essential, especially in situations where other health care professionals will be dealing with your patient at different times.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Refer your client to any other resources, institutes or professionals who you feel will be able to help them with the difficulties with which they are currently dealing.</li>
</ul>
<p>Types Of Social Workers</p>
<p>There are several different types of social work that you could choose to participate in as a social worker. The role of a social worker for each one differs slightly, so it is a good idea to study the options carefully to find the one that suits you the best.</p>
<h3>Child, Family And School Social Workers</h3>
<p>The social worker job description for child, family and school social workers is:</p>
<ul>
<li>To provide services and structures that will better the social and psychological well-being of both children, who will be your primary clients, and their families.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To assess the needs of the client and to ascertain what the best course of action for that client is.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To coordinate all of the services that are available in the area in order to assist the child and his or her family to the best degree possible.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To assist single parent families to find the services needed and to cope with the stressful life style associated with being a single parent.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To arrange adoptions for children without families.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To find homes for children who have been abandoned and/or abused (you may also be in a situation where you are specialized in a specific area, such as child abuse).</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To serve as a link between parents and the school in order to deal with any school related issues that a child may have.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To assist school students with any emotional problems that they may be experiencing and to help them to deal with any stress that they encounter.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To teach classes within the school structure to entire groups of people on life orientation topics.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Medical And Public Health Social Workers</h3>
<p>The job description for public health and medical social workers is:</p>
<ul>
<li>To provide support to anyone who is coping with serious and terminal illnesses, including individuals, families,, communities, and even entire populations.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To advise family members and caregivers on how to take care of the patient once they have been discharged from the care of the hospital.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To arrange for home services and care for patients who require such advanced assistance.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To evaluate patients.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To deal with the needs of geriatric patients, and to provide them with the services they need in order to live comfortably.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Mental Health and Substance Abuse Social Workers</h3>
<p>The social worker job description for mental health and substance abuse social workers is:</p>
<ul>
<li>To <span style="text-decoration: underline;">assess</span> patients that have mental disorders or substance abuse problems.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To <span style="text-decoration: underline;">treat</span> patients that have mental disorders or substance abuse problems.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To ease the patients&#8217; return to the community if they have been living in an institute of some kind, and to ensure that this transition happens as smoothly as possible.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To help family members of those suffering with mental disorders and substance abuse problems to cope with the situation.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>To work in businesses where the stresses of daily working life are enough to interfere with the quality of the work that they provide.</li>
</ul>
<h2>Work Environment</h2>
<p>The work environment that is inherent<img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-74" title="Social Worker Job Description" alt="Social Worker Job Description" src="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/Social-Worker-Job-Description-300x192.jpg" width="300" height="192" /> in the social worker job description is as follows:</p>
<ul>
<li>You will be inside most of the time in an office setting, although there may be cases where you will be required to travel in order to meet with a client.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>It is generally considered to be a rewarding job. However, the work is difficult and the pay is not that great. This combined with problems of understaffing makes it a very difficult working environment indeed.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>40 Hour weeks are the norm, but there are usually part-time and weekend options available.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Other Duties</h3>
<p>Because the social worker job description covers a wide variety of situations and institutions, social workers are often required to become involved in duties and tasks not directly related to their primary job as a social worker. These other social worker requirements may include:</p>
<ul>
<li>Giving evidence in court in the case of legal difficulties.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Giving assessments of patients with the help of a more professional health worker; these assessments must be in line with the given standards.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Deciding on the best course of action for the various patients and clients who are within your care.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Taking part in any training and meetings that are required at the particular company or institution that you work for.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Conducting interviews with the clients as well as their families, as this will allow you to better assess the situation and to make the necessary recommendations for the problem in question to be relieved as speedily as possible.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Maintaining the necessary records.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Preparing any documents that may be needed for any legal proceedings that may arise from the situation.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Providing information and service support to your clients and their families.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Coordinating the various services that are available in order to ensure that your client gets the best possible quality from the resources that are provided in the area, and to enable your clients to have the best possible lives under the circumstances.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Communicating with other relevant agencies, sometimes sending your clients to those agencies or accepting any clients that they send to you.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Participating in teams that are responsible for a number of different social issues under one umbrella.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Where You Will Work</h3>
<p>As a social worker you will be able to work in the following areas:</p>
<ul>
<li>Government welfare agencies</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Social services agencies</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Hospitals</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Rehabilitation centers</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>The juvenile court system (in this instance you will be required to deal with the young people who are convicted of juvenile crimes).</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>The foster care system</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Schools (many children and teenagers have a variety of problems varying in severity that may affect their school performance and that may both be related to their home life as well as their school life &#8211; your job will be to get them through this difficult time as best as you can).</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Adult guidance (adults also face a wide range of problems, ranging from financial difficulties to being bullied in the work place &#8211; your job will be to counsel them through these issues).</li>
</ul>
<h2>Social Worker Salary</h2>
<p>As a social worker you can expect to earn a salary of between $32,000 (as a basic social worker with the most essential qualifications) and $92,000 (as a Supervising Social Worker, should you progress to such a high level).</p>

							<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The pharmacy technician duties for a compounding pharmacy technician are many and varied. Basically you are a specialist working to make sure that there custom prescriptions made out in terms of the orders given by a doctor. This is part of the pharmacy technician job description that carries with it high responsibility as it allows the doctor to prescribe atypical medications.</p>
<p>Being a compounding pharmacy technician takes a lot higher level of education than most other <a href="http://healthcarecareersguide.com//pharmacy-technician-jobs/">pharmacy technician jobs</a>. If you want to work as a compounding pharmacy technician you will need to get a bachelor&#8217;s (B.S.) or doctorate (PharmD) pharmacy degree from an accredited college or university. Once you have the necessary qualification you will then be able to work as a compounding pharmacy technician, once you have passed the necessary exam.</p>
<p>Because a compounding pharmacy technician is the one who has to deal with customers on a regular basis, he or she is required to have excellent interpersonal skills and be able to easily communicate with others. These personality requirements are essential if you are to be a compounding pharmacy technician who meets with success in your job. There are a large number of people from all walks of life that you will have to deal with on a regular basis. If you feel that you do not have the personality required to talk properly with these kinds of customers you may want to consider looking into alternative avenues of employment. </p>
<p>Compounding pharmacy technicians have to create complex compounds to give to patients. These may include medical gels, creams, lozenges, pills, eardrops, eye medications, ointments, supplements and solutions. In some cases they may have to create compounds that are to be administered to whole groups and in others simply to individuals. It is also part of the pharmacy technician job description for this type of pharmacy technician to make medicines that naturally have a bad taste more palatable for their patients. This involves adding flavoring and finding other ways to take the edge off the bad taste. </p>
<p>A big part of the pharmacy technician job description for compounding pharmacy technicians involves keeping everything at an appropriate level of cleanliness. It also involves making sure that all of the regulations that abound in the pharmaceutical industry are kept to at all times and that the rules are never contravened for any reason at all.  </p>
<p><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" src="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/Pharmacy-Technician-Job-Description-300x254.jpg" alt="Pharmacy Technician Job Description" title="Pharmacy Technician Job Description" width="300" height="254"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-82" />If you work as a compounding pharmacy technician then you may be eligible to earn in the region of around $52,000 per year. Remember that the amount you earn can vary quite drastically depending on where you work. Different states have different salaries, and even different cities within the same state can differ quite vastly. Your level of education and the industry in which you work can also affect how much you get paid for this position. If you want to find out more about salary you will have to do specific research for the state in which you work. </p>
<h2>The Retail Pharmacy Technicians</h2>
<p>Another position that you may be interested in as a <a href="http://healthcarecareersguide.com//">certified pharmacy technician</a> is in retail. In fact this is the area in which most pharmacy technicians are employed. The educational level that you require to be a retail pharmacy technician is not really very standard. There are no formal educational requirements necessary to do this job. However many employers do prefer you to at least have your high school diploma or GED to your name, and in general you will find it easier to get work if you do have some kind of formal qualifications in the area. </p>
<p>It is, as has been mentioned, not a requirement of the average pharmacy technician job description that you have to hold any formal qualifications. However if you want o stand a chance of getting a job it is in your best interests to get some kind of qualification from the Pharmacy Technician Certification Board (PTCB) or the Institute for the Certification of Pharmacy Technicians (ICPT). When an employer is faced with two candidates he is more likely to choose the one that has a Pharmacy Technician Certification Board (PTCB) or the Institute for the Certification of Pharmacy Technicians (ICPT) qualification. </p>
<p>As a pharmacy technician working in retail your main pharmacy technician job description will include the following: greeting customers, taking prescription requests, assisting the pharmacist by counting pills or measuring liquids, labeling the prescription bottles, entering customer information into a computer system, printing the labels, including appropriate prescription information, answering phones, receiving payment from customers and maintaining inventory. These may not seem like the most exotic things you could possibly spend your time doing, but, as they are a big part of the average pharmacy technician job description you will need to be comfortable with performing these roles are all times. </p>
<p>As far as work environment goes you are in luck. You will work in very clean and well ventilated areas. You will also work in good lighting conditions at all times. However the pharmacy technician job description includes that you are able to stand for long periods of time. You may also be required to lift fairly heavy boxes and move them on a daily basis so there is a certain amount of physical strength needed in the pharmacy technician job description. Because you work in retail you may also be required to work on weekends or in the evenings. </p>
<p>The salary for a pharmacy technician working in retail is quite good. It is about $13.50 an hour, and this is not bad at all considering the tough times that we are living in. It is very important that you note, however, that the salary can differ drastically form this average for a number of reasons. The state you live in, for example, can affect how much you earn. It can also be affected by your level of qualification as well as who actually employs you. There are few standards in terms of the pharmacy technician job description. </p>
<h2>Inpatient Pharmacy Technician</h2>
<p>A compounding pharmacy technician is one that works under eh supervision of a licensed pharmacist to dispense medication. There are a number of things that this kind of pharmacy technician can do, but in general the roles is limited and supervision form an actual pharmacist is a constant requirement. IN short you have to process and fill out prescriptions under the guidance of a pharmacist if you want to work as a pharmacy technician in this regard.</p>
<p>The pharmacy technician job description for an inpatient pharmacy technician includes the fact that you will of course be working in a hospital or a similar medical institution. This is because you are dealing with inpatients that are in some kind of hospitalized setting.  This is different to, for example, a retail pharmacy technician who only deals with outpatients. You will be working closely with the patients, so part of the pharmacy technician job description for this role is that you have a very good bedside manner. You will also have to have all of the interpersonal skills required by all pharmacy technicians. </p>
<p>The main pharmacy technician duties for an inpatient pharmacy technician involve labeling prescriptions, filling prescriptions, and assisting patients, inputting prescriptions in a computer system, verifying prescriptions and pre-packaging bulk medicines, all of which is very basic. Many of the aspects contained in the pharmacy technician job description for an inpatient technician are the same for other areas. These may seem to be very easy and not particularly glamorous duties to perform. If you feel that you would not be comfortable or happy to fulfill these duties than this may not, in the end, be the right job for you.</p>
<p>Part of the pharmacy technician job description involves knowing what kind of certification is required. In many states there is not certification required at all, while others require that you be certified to work as an inpatient pharmacy technician. These norms vary drastically, and can even be different within cities in the same state. To work as an inpatient pharmacy technician you are going to need to know what the norms are for your state and you are going to have to comply with them. This information is easy enough to find and makes it easier to fulfill the pharmacy technician job description. </p>
<p>The salary that you can earn in this position is something between $19,000 and $28,000. However, like it has been mentioned several times previously, there are major differences in salaries that can occur. If you want to earn a particularly high <a href="http://healthcarecareersguide.com//pharmacy-technician-salary/">pharmacy technician salary</a> there are some states where you will do better than others. This means that you need to do a bit of salary research before making your final decision about where you want to work as location can affect your salary quite a lot. <h2>The CNA Course Requirements</h2>
<ul>
<li><strong>Educational requirements:</strong> There are a number of universities and colleges offering courses for prospective Nursing Aid certification programs, even a great number of CNA online programs. Every course will require the student to possess a high school diploma or GED equivalency. There’s a slight divergence between various states where credit-hours are concerned, but each student can expect the CNA course to last from six to twelve weeks. The respective Departments of Health or Nursing Aid Registry of each state will carry the exact requirements pertaining to their region. The final Exam should consist of two main parts, namely the written test and the practical Skills test. The written side of things of course looks at the scope of knowledge of each prospective nurse, while the clinical Skills test is a veritable trial to judge the students competency in performing certain tasks and putting their acquired knowledge into practice. Once certification has been earned and your name entered into the states CNA registry, some states may require you to undergo/enter constant competency and perhaps enhancement programs on a fairly regular basis. Although CNA’s have become a mainstay in the health care team, many look at it as a stepping stone to more in-depth courses and a vital checkpoint on the road toward being a full Registered Nurse, and perhaps even earning their degree, masters or doctorate.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><strong>Physical requirements:</strong> Nurses are expected to be of sound mind and body; they’ll be required to lift objects/patients, push gurneys/wheelchairs and assist people who have trouble walking on their own, thus they need to have a general semblance of decent-to-good fitness. Bear in mind that CNA’s will be required to be on their feet for great parts of the day, standing and walking as they care for residents.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><strong>Individual requirements:</strong> the Certified Nursing Assistant job is a demanding one that often requires them to seek reward in the little things as it can often be a thankless toil. Those who are Nursing Aids, or are looking to be one, are invariably immensely selfless people who are very direct in their ways with a good dose of compassion. The work can not only be taxing on the body, but on the mind as well, as they will need strong scruples to handle the really intense and unpredictable situations. Needless to say the qualities required of the person doing the caregiving is special indeed, and as we’ll find out, apart from the physically (as in bodily) messes they have to deal with on a daily basis, there’s also the other human element to consider, that of “handling” patients’ loved ones and communicating with both them and their own superiors (which, in any given hospital, could well be just about everyone on staff, baring other CNA’s of course).</li>
</ul>
<h2>The Certified Nursing Assistant Job Description</h2>
<p>As one can expect, when looking at the core subjects of<img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-70" title="CNA Job Description" src="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/03/CNA-Job-Description-200x300.jpg" alt="CNA Job Description" width="200" height="300" /> the CNA training, which should include Anatomy, Primary care, First Aid, Communication skills and Computer literacy, the actual CNA job description covers quite a variety of tasks. Although CNA’s will not be doing any diagnosing or unsupervised patient treatments, their roles are still quite specified. A couple of hugely important aspects of the job are cleanliness (personal as well as surrounding hygiene) and safety. Safety issues can often stem from the little details as they can often be a predetermining factor in maintaining a certain level of comfort for the patient one is attending. This of course includes being attentive to the residents requirements and desires as they try to ensure the optimum comfort for all concerned. Details in these regards can also be a major stumbling block for those doing the clinical final skills test.</p>
<p><strong>The following is a list of CNA duties also expected of any Nurse Aid: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Taking vitals, like the patient’s heart rate, blood pressure and temperature. The frequency at which the vitals should be taken will be dictated by the specific nature of the patient and their condition. For instance, vitals might be taken on routine checks by the CNA as they do their rounds during a shift, or the patient’s condition – due to their illness or a medical procedure they’ve been through – may require constant monitoring.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Assisting patients with every day activities (for the patients that are unable to carry out their normal undertakings like post-operation residents, elders or terminally ill)). This falls under Primary care and includes duties like washing patients (which may involve brushing their teeth, shaving, combing their hair and dressing them). Also included in this role is feeding residents who are unable to, and supplying them with water if needs be. Some patients who need assistance with going to the toilet will also require the aid of the CNA.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Acquiring and relaying lab samples and reports that do not require specified laboratory staff (this may also be at the discretion of the CNA’s supervisor).</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Informing and assisting patients with prescribed medical equipment for their treatment – this may include instructing the patients loved ones as well if the patient is being discharged. Included in this area of aid is helping patients and transporting them from one department to another for tests or procedures and treatments.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Infection control. There are very stringent procedures and protocols that every CNA is required to follow to maintain sanitation and prevent the transmission of any diseases or bacteria. Since Nursing Aids are constantly dealing with patients, practically always with hands-on assistance, the chances of spreading germs and infection is greatly increased (hospitals are known to be very unhygienic as the fight for infection control is an everyday battle). This category is also very prevalent in ensuring that the Nurse assistant themselves is protected against infection and illness.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Monitoring patients. As a CNA, you’ll be required to be very attentive to the needs of the residents and to log and report on any changes. This will be included in the duties of all CNA’s – the ability to “read” patients and identify certain signs or indicators of certain conditions, like symptoms of low blood pressure. The primary concern for the CNA, in this instance, is the well-being of their patient/s, even if this means protecting them from themselves.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Recording patients statistics in their respective files – this will comprise the patients physical condition or attributes, like their weight and height, as well as logging and recording their medical history (crucial to this aspect of the job is ensuring that factors like allergies and chronic illnesses, as well as medication that the patient may already be taking, is well noted and recorded).</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>Under the correct supervision, some CNA’s may also be allowed to administer medication, like blood transfusions or inserting IVs.</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>If requested or required, some CNA’s may be required to administer some basic massage therapy for patients who are laid up and unable to exercise sufficiently, or have temporarily lost mobility (accident victims)</li>
</ul>
<p>From this list it’s easy to see that the CNA’s job description covers a wide range of things, but for those looking for even more detail, you can simply have a look at some of the CNA practice tests online. In the test you’ll find a number of atypical (for most of us) scenarios that the Certified Nurse Assistant may find themselves in. these scenarios will include instances where they will be required to make certain fundamental decision’s based upon their training in dealing with unruly patients or those with mental illness. Some patients may suffer from temporary mental illness or perhaps Alzheimer’s, in which case they’ll have to handle patients with the utmost care. This applies to those who are experiencing grief as well, whether due to the loss of a loved one or the receiving of news that the patient themself is suffering from a terminal illness.</p>
<p>Included in the CNA job duties is the ability to deal with sometimes awkward scenarios, like finding patients roaming the hallways unattended and assisting them to where they want or need to be, as well as how to handle patients suffering from certain illnesses like Cancer for instance.</p>
<h2>The Consummate Care Giver</h2>
<p>In addition to all the clinical responsibilities of the CNA, communication and comfort are major aspects as well. Being a good Nurse Aid means ensuring that all the patient’s needs are taken care of, and in the case of comfort, that even some basic factors are seen to that will make their life easier. Factors such as maintaining a clean and comfortable living space for the residents and ensuring that their bedding remains clean and dry, and that user equipment is at hand – like making sure that the call button or TV remote is close at hand.</p>
<p>Communication is a vital cog in the healthcare wheel; if certain information is not relayed timeously or at all, lives could be lost or permanently harmed. So part of the Nursing Assistant job description is maintaining a solid and open communication link through all channels; be it via Nurse to patient or CNA to superior or replacement staff. For instance, it’s essential that necessary patient information is transferred across shifts so as to maintain a seamless change, ensuring that patients receive the best care.</p>

							<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>There are a vast number of things you need to be prepared to do as a physical therapy assistant. The Physical therapy assistant job description is long a detailed, so before applying for a physical therapy assistant degree you should definitely keep in mind the various requirements for the position and make sure that they are things that you are willing a capable of doing. The following are some basic things you will have to do, and some basic skills that you will have to have:</p>
<h3>Administrative</h3>
<ul>
<li>You will need to have good communication and reporting skills. This is one of the more important aspects of the physical therapy assistant job description as you will need to be in constant contact with the physical therapist you work for regarding the patients progress and so on. Your reporting skills come into play here as you will have to report things in a concise manner that allows for the minimum of misunderstanding possible.</li>
<li>You will need to be able to gather data about your patients. This is a very important role in the physical therapy assistant job description, and you absolutely have to ensure that you are able to record this data accurately, and that you are able to assimilate this data into the plan for care that is being used with the patient in question.</li>
<li>You will need to be able to communicate with patients and colleagues effectively in both written and spoken mediums.</li>
<li>Not only will you be required to gather data, but you will also have to sue that data to draw conclusions. You will have to link that data to other information that you already have about the patient, and you will have to carefully analyse that data for patterns and any other important information that it may reveal.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Ethical</h3>
<ul>
<li>As a PTA you will need to know all of the legal and ethical requirements for the job. You will need to be able to apply them in practice at all times while you are working, and all of the treatments and interventions you are implementing under supervision and careful instruction are in line with the policies put forward by the relevant agencies, namely Guidelines of Ethical Conduct and the Standards of Practice for PTAs.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Clinical</h3>
<ul>
<li>Although you will be under close and careful supervision at all times, you will need to be prepared to help your employer, who will be a registered physical therapist, to administer the necessary treatment interventions in a clinical environment.</li>
<li>Once you have qualified as a PTA one of the main parts of the <strong>PTA job description</strong> is to, under supervision (as will always be the case) put a proper treatment plan into practice. It is important to note that this includes modifying the treatment plan should the need arise in accordance with the patent&#8217;s reaction to the treatment and with their progress.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Physical</h3>
<p>There are several basic physical requirements that you will have to meet if you want to fulfil the physical therapy assistant job description. If you are unable to do the following then you will most certainly find the job of a physical therapy assistant very difficult indeed:<img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-93" title="Physical Therapy Assistant Job Description" alt="Physical Therapy Assistant Job Description" src="http://healthcarecareersguide.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/Physical-Therapy-Assistant-Job-Description-200x300.jpg" width="200" height="300" /></p>
<ul>
<li>As a physical therapy assistant you will have to do a lot of standing during sessions and between sessions. Therefore if you are unable to stand for a minimum of two hours than you may find this line of work to be a very challenging one indeed.</li>
<li>You will need to be able to walk for at least six hours, but remember that these six hours are stretched out over the day and are not always consecutive. This is another important thing that you will need to be able to do if you want to perform your role as a physical therapy assistant effectively.</li>
<li>You will need to be able to engage in such physical feats as bending, stooping or twisting for 30 minutes at a time. These 30 minute periods may be repeated throughout the day and you will need to be able to maintain the required position as often as need be.</li>
<li>It is important that you have a certain degree of strength. If you cannot lift a 40 pound person by yourself, then you may not have the strength requirements necessary to successfully work as a PTA. On top of being able to lift a 40 pound person by yourself, you will also need to be able to assist others in lifting heavier patients and moving them into the required positions. Strength is an important part of being a physical therapy assistant.</li>
<li>You will need to be able to determine a certain amount of information from your patient based on touch. For example, how hot or cold is the patient and are they sweating or not?</li>
<li>Your fine motor coordination needs to be at a good level. You will need to perform activities and duties that require small muscle dexterity. Such tasks include such things as operating controls and putting on the gowns necessary for the therapy session.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Academic</h3>
<ul>
<li>To become a physical therapy assistant you will need to have more than basic reading skills. What this means is that you will need to understand text-book material presented at eleventh grade level as a minimum literacy requirement. If you do not meet this requirement, then you may find that you will struggle as a PTA.</li>
<li>Your communication skills also need to be very good. You will, for example, have to be able to give a clear and concise message in a number of different formats, including speech, writing and computerized formats. This is a very important aspect for any health care worker. You need to be able to communicate in order to ensure the continuous and constant well-being of the patients who are in your care.</li>
<li>Once you have qualified as PTA it is a part of the physical therapy assistant job description that you keep up to date with literature on the subject and that you are able to apply that literature to your daily activities in work, in so far as the literature in question is in line with the ethical and practical requirements for practicing as a PTA.</li>
<li>A very important aspect of being a PTA is commitment to ongoing education in the area. It is very important that you commit yourself to constantly improving your skills in the field of physical therapy and that you engage in continuous learning and physical therapy assistant training opportunities in order to ensure that your skills are up to date and that you are aware of any new advancements or discoveries in the field. A commitment in this area goes a long way to impressing your superiors and colleagues in terms of your dedication to your job.</li>
<li>There is a licensure exam that you will have to pass. If you are someone who struggles with exams or tests, than you may find it difficult to operate in these circumstances. However, if you feel that you are able to fulfill all of the other roles outlined, than you should not let an exam stand in your way of becoming a physical therapy assistant.</li>
</ul>
<h3>Interpersonal</h3>
<ul>
<li>As you will be dealing with people all day long, your interpersonal skills will have to be very good. If you don&#8217;t like dealing with people, then this is definitely not the job for you. You will have to behave and interact appropriately with each of the people you come into contact with, including therapists and clients, and you will need to provide the appropriate psychological support and so on to patients who may need it during difficult times.</li>
<li>You will need to be able to respond appropriately and quickly to signals given by both your patients and your employer in order to ensure that everything continue running smoothly. You will also need to know how to respond to the signals given by monitoring equipment and perform the necessary tasks required once you have interpreted the signal.</li>
<li>A part of having interpersonal skills involves being able to interpret a situation as dangerous, or potentially dangerous, to the well-being of your patient. You will also need to know when to intervene and when not to intervene in order to ensure that no tragedies or catastrophes take place.</li>
<li>A big part of the physical therapy assistant job description is to keep your head in a crisis situation. You need to be someone who can be relied on when things go wrong and who can cope under a great deal of pressure. This is a big part of being a physical therapy assistant and you will be required to be psychologically stable in this regard.</li>
<li>You will need to look neat and tidy at all times. This means that you need to be clean and hygienic. The reason for this is that you will often be in close contact with patients and superiors, such as when you are lifting them and helping them from one place to another. It gives a very bad impression and is unpleasant for a patient if they have to put up with your unhygienic habits.</li>
<li>If you take prescription or over the counter medication, you will have to be secure in the knowledge that this medication will not affect your functioning in any way as this will cause you to do your job less than perfectly.</li>
